fiddler 拦截指定的请求, 并获取请求头和token信息

打开 fiddler -> rules ->customize rules

编辑customizerules.js 文件

找到OnBeforeRequest方法

在这个方法体的第一行添加如下代码(说明:if判断中的域名自行定义,可拦截指定的域名请求信息)

if (oSession.HostnameIs("wx.waimai.meituan.com") && oSession.HTTPMethodIs("POST")) {
          var filename = "F:/mtreq.log"; //指定自己的日志文件
            var curDate = new Date();
            var logContent =  "[" + curDate.toLocaleString() + "] " + oSession.GetRequestBodyAsString() + "\r\n";

          //var hearsStr =oSession.oRequest.headers; //获取headers
            var fso, f, s ; 
            var fso, f, s ; 
              fso = new ActiveXObject("Scripting.FileSystemObject");    
              f = fso.OpenTextFile(filename,8,true); 
              f.WriteLine(logContent );   
              f.Close(); 
    }

猜你喜欢

转载自blog.csdn.net/kai402458953/article/details/84070337
今日推荐